This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[参考译文] DRV8353R:获得连续 VCP (电荷泵)或 VGLS (低侧栅极)欠压故障

Guru**** 2482225 points


请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

https://e2e.ti.com/support/motor-drivers-group/motor-drivers/f/motor-drivers-forum/1190265/drv8353r-getting-a-continuous-vcp-charge-pump-or-vgls-low-side-gate-under-voltage-fault

器件型号:DRV8353R

在38 VDC 总线下运行三相 BLPM Y 形绕组电机时、状态字2位6被置位(0040h)。 状态字1 = 0500h、状态字2 = 0041、0042或0044h 时、这会随机变为锁存故障。 我可以执行什么诊断、还需要了解我的电路和设置的其他哪些信息? 20kHz PWM、0.29 Ω x 260uH 绕组、IPP051N15N5 MOSFET……

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您好、Steve、

    感谢您发帖到电机驱动器论坛!

    我建议在 您观察到的故障发生时监控 VM、VCP 和 VGLS 信号? 需要检查的是波形中出现的任何欠压或"骤降"以及 VM 中与观察到的欠压对应的任何压降。

    第9款.  常见问题解答调试 BLDC 电机驱动器常见问题快速指南中的高侧或低侧前置驱动 器欠压(VCPUV、VGLS dip、GDUV)是一个很好的资源、其中提供了有关此问题可能调试的更多信息。

    最棒的

    ~Alicia

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    与之前一样、预故障 DRV SPI SDO 状态字2 (1h)= 0040h (CPV 或 VGLS 警告)。 故障频率大致相同(电机运行时每隔几秒钟)。 请参阅下面的相位输出(A、B 和 C)照片、 放大和放大。 继续阅读下面的内容。
    ​IMG5170
    IMG5171
    ​然后、我根据第一个 TI 请求获取了读数。
    首先是 Vbus、它显示稳定的38vdc。 所有走线都以电机电源接地为基准。
    IMG5173
    接下来是24V 直流 VM。 伴随相位输出的 GRN 布线、Yel-A、VIO-B 和蓝光 C VM 为24伏、在上开关后会产生一些噪声。
    IMG5172
    接下来是 VCP。 它显示了48VDC、比总线电压高出大约10V。 它在升压开关之后具有一些噪声(1V 峰峰值)、而在降压开关之后具有相对较小的噪声。
    IMG5174
    接下来是 VGLS。 这大约是昨天测量的15VDC。 请注意、在上行和下行开关之后会产生相当大的噪声。 放大如图所示。 这是否有较差的接地参考(根据 Mike 的评论)?
    IMG5176、5179
    接下来是高栅极 R62 GHA 捕获。 该信号以2us 的阻尼瞬态切换到 VCP 电平。 无过冲。 清晰关闭开关。
    IMG5180
    接下来是 R92低栅极 GLA 开关。 2us 阻尼上升和4us 阻尼下降。 无过冲。 请注意、该栅极关断开关的发生时间比 MOSFET 开关提前2us。 上面的高栅极的情况大致相同。 应将其置于相同的示波器屏幕截图中。 我在这里看不到死区时间、甚至可能会重叠??? 死区时间通过 SPI SDI 5h 设置为4us。
    IMG5181
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    Alicia、

    以下哪些信号会显示低侧栅极欠压? 我是否需要对另一个信号进行示波器? 我是否正在寻找一个电平、瞬态或时序问题? 您是否希望看到侧重于特定领域的电路图?

    Steve

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您好、Steve、

    您是否可以共享以下波形:

    • 随着 nFault 变为低电平、监控 nFault、GHx 和 GLx 引脚
    • 随着 nFault 变为低电平、监控 nFault 和 VCP 引脚
    • 随着 nFault 变为低电平、监控 nFault 和 VGLS 引脚

    根据在初始 POST 中共享的故障状态寄存器、抛出以下标志:

    • VCP 电荷泵和/或 VGLS 欠压故障
    • 栅极驱动故障
      • B 低侧 MOSFET/ C 高侧 MOSFET/ C 低侧 MOSFET 栅极驱动故障

     以下 常见问题解答的栅极驱动器故障(GDF)部分是有关调试 GDF 故障的重要资源: 调试硬件变体器件的故障

    最棒的

    ~Alicia

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    Alicia   

    我取得了一些成功。 我无法捕获故障发生。 但在良好运行期间、我确实具有以下迹线。  

    1. AS 启动。 0040h 警告仍然存在、实际上它始终是全天的。 运行2秒后的 DRV 故障。 操作是1米和1米/秒速率的电源线运动。 3安待机条件、除非另有说明。  随后是高侧操作和低侧操作的示波器截图。 测试包括50VDC 逻辑电源(Traco)、38vdc 总线电源(电池)。 使用 20AWG 跳线将6AWG 电机电缆短接至 MCB。
    A 相输出(Yel)、VCP (VIO)和高栅极 GHA。 请注意、VCP 和导通栅极比 Vbus = VDRAIN 高10V。 栅极和 MOSFET 边沿保持良好的线性。
    放大上面的边线、然后放大边线。
    A 相输出(Yel)、VGLS (VIO)和低栅极 GLA。 请注意、根据设计、VCP 高于 GND 16V、GATE 达到高于 GND 11V。  放大之后
    放大低侧 MOSFET 上的低栅极开关。
    低 栅极关闭放大。
    接下来是 A 相输出、GHA 栅极和 GLA 栅极的图、用于比较所有边沿并查找死区。
    相 位开关 HI 放大。 我在这里看到2.5us 死区时间。
    相 位开关 LO 放大。 我在这里看到0.6us 死区时间。
    我发现有两个有用的东西
    1.将逻辑和电源接地连接在一起
    2.使用默认的 DRV SPI 设置
    将建议完成更多测试。
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您好、Steve、

    根据0040h 警告仍然存在(我假设这是您根据先前的帖子从寄存器0x01读取的内容)、您看起来仍然遇到栅极驱动器故障。

    这可能是由于以下原因造成的:

    • 所选的 IDRIVE 或 TDRIVE 设置过低、无法在所需时间内转换外部 MOSFET。 增大 IDRIVE 或 TDRIVE 设置可以解决这些情况下的栅极驱动器故障。
    • 如果外部 MOSFET 发生栅源短路、则会报告栅极驱动器故障、因为 MOSFET 栅极未导通。
    • 栅极和源极之间有太多的外部下拉电阻(通常小于10kohm)、导致栅极无法充分导通。
    • 布局中的栅极驱动布线宽度不够宽(建议15-20mil)、无法支持更大的 IDRIVE 值。
    • 驱动器的栅极和源极引脚之间存在内部损坏

    有关更多信息、请参阅先前分享的以下常见问题解答:

    最棒的

    ~Alicia

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    Alicia  

    我的问题得到了解决、因为我不再获得 nFAULT。 解决方案本质上是将 TRDRIVE 增加到最大值。 我仍然在寄存器1h 上得到0040警告。 不过,这似乎是一个麻烦,所以我会认为这个问题已解决。

    Steve